Types of BMW Keys

Before delving into the steps for fixing a lost key scenario, it's essential to comprehend the various kinds of keys BMW lorries may come equipped with:

Key Type Description
Standard Key A basic metal key that can open the door and start the car.
Key Fob A remote key that can lock/unlock doors and has push-button start capabilities.
Smart Key A modern key fob that enables for keyless entry and ignition, frequently with included functions like remote start.

Each of these key types has distinct replacement procedures and costs connected with them.

Replacement Options

As soon as you've tired all possibilities of finding your lost key, your next step will be to acquire a replacement. Here are a number of choices to consider:

1. Contact Your Local BMW Dealership:

  • Most dealerships have the ability to cut and program a new key based on your lorry's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number).
  • Bring recognition and proof of ownership (like your automobile title or registration) to help with the replacement process.

2. Call a Locksmith:

  • An automobile locksmith can be a more economical choice for key replacement. Ensure they have experience working with BMWs and the specific type of key needed.
  • A locksmith can frequently cut and set a key on-site.

3. Insurance Providers:

  • Some automobile insurance coverage policies cover key replacement. Reach out to your supplier to identify if you are qualified for compensation.

4. BMW Assist:

  • For individuals who acquired their automobile with the BMW Assist service, there may be support available for key replacement.

Costs of Replacement

Replacement expenses differ based on the kind of key and the service company you choose. Here is a rough estimate:

Key Type Approximated Cost (GBP)
Standard Key ₤ 50 - ₤ 150
Key Fob ₤ 200 - ₤ 500
Smart Key ₤ 300 - ₤ 800

These costs might include cutting and programming charges however can vary significantly based on your area and the model of your BMW.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. website Can I drive my BMW with a lost key?

If you have a spare key, you can drive your BMW. Without one, however, the vehicle can not be begun, especially for designs geared up with wise key technology.

2. What if my key fob is lost however not the physical key?

You will require to replace the fob with your dealership or an authorized locksmith. It's vital to inform them that your key is lost to ensure the automobile's security.

3. What if I lose my spare key?

If you lose your spare key, the very best course of action is the very same as when you lose your primary key-- contact a car dealership or a locksmith to replace the lost key.

4. For how long does it take to get a replacement key?

The replacement timeline can differ. A car dealership can draw from a few days to a week, while a locksmith might supply a replacement much faster.
